How to Summarize Any PDF Document in Canva with ChatGPT

TL;DR
You can summarize any PDF document in Canva by creating a new document, importing the PDF, and using the Canva Assistant's magic write feature. Highlight the text you want to summarize, click the magic write icon, and then copy the generated summary to your document. This method provides a quick and efficient way to condense long articles into concise summaries.

Questions & Answers
Q: What is Canva?
Canva is a graphic design platform that also includes features for creating documents, including a Canva Assistant for summarizing text.
Q: How can I summarize a long article using Canva?
You can import the article as a PDF in Canva, use the magic right icon to summarize each page, and then copy and paste the summaries into a separate document or add them as comments.
Q: Can I use Canva for free?
Yes, Canva offers both free and paid account options, and both can be used to summarize articles using the Canva Assistant.
Q: Are there any limitations or issues with summarizing text in Canva?
Sometimes the text may not fit into a comment if the summary is too long, and it may be more convenient to read a separate summary document rather than scrolling through comments.
